Bit Assist

Bit Assist is a WordPress plugin that consolidates multiple messaging channels into a single floating button to improve lead conversion. While it boasts exceptionally high user satisfaction on AppSumo, the product exhibits significant operational and engineering red flags, including a total lack of public development activity, inactive social channels, and a complete absence of security/compliance documentation.

Cons
  • ·Social silence across Twitter and Facebook with zero recent activity.
  • ·No changelog or blog updates found; no evidence of active development.
  • ·SaaS maturity classified as 'CAUTION' due to lack of SLA and security attestations.
  • ·Recent CDN removal (Cloudflare → None) detected.
  • ·No SOC 2, ISO 27001, or DPA; no disclosed encryption standards or data retention policies.
Pros
  • ·Very high AppSumo rating (4.94/5.0) from 70 reviews.
  • ·100% response rate to customer complaints on Reddit (6/6 responded).
  • ·Generous 60-day refund window via AppSumo.

Vocal

Vocal is a niche productivity tool designed to replace long emails with voice notes and transcriptions for Gmail and Outlook. While the product solves a clear pain point for executives and coaches, the deal carries significant risk due to a very small team, an inactive public presence, and highly restrictive legal terms that favor the vendor over the buyer.

Cons
  • ·Blog has been inactive for 305 days, suggesting a lack of current marketing or product updates.
  • ·Extremely small team of only 3 people (1 front-end, 1 designer, 1 back-end).
  • ·No refund policy stated; terms suggest no refunds after purchase.
  • ·Vendor claims a worldwide license to user content and can raise prices with 30-day notice.
  • ·Liability is capped at 12 months of fees, which is effectively zero for LTD buyers.
Pros
  • ·Customer retains ownership of their data (though subject to a broad vendor license).
  • ·Seamless integration into existing email workflows (Gmail/Outlook) without requiring recipient installation.
